Attacking midfielder Taisuke Akiyoshi has joined Slavia Sofia on a 2-1/2-year deal from Singapore Armed Forces to become the first Japanese player in the Bulgarian league, the Sofia-based club said on Tuesday. "Slavia were the first Bulgarian club to sign a Brazilian (Rogerio Pereira) and now we're the first club, signing a Japanese player," seven-times Bulgarian champions' president Ventislav Stefanov told a news conference.
Slavia, founded in 1913, are the oldest Sofia club and Stefanov said the club will do their best to win the title to mark the 100th anniversary.
